Trailing Plants

Varieties

Firetail (Acalypha pendula)

A delicate, trailing cousin of the Chenille plant, the strawberry firetail is constantly adorned with red 2" catkins. A beautiful and unusual hanging basket for protected patio or bright indoor situations.

Cultural Info:

  • Pot size: 6" - 8"
  • PPP: 3-4 per 6" pot
  • Finish time: 8 weeks.
  • Light levels: 2000 fc
  • Minimum Temp: 60 F
  • Fertilizer: 240 ppm N
  • Water: Evenly moist
  • Bloom period: All year.

EZ Blue (Browallia speciosa major)

Looking for a deep purple statement? Here it is! We named this compact perennial for our Production Manager, Ezequiel Arosemena, who found it in Panama. It produces lovely dark blue/purple 1-1/2" flowers with a hint of white in the throat all year long.

Cultural Info:

  • Pot size: 4 " - 6 "
  • PPP: 1-3 per 4 " pot
  • Finish time: 12 weeks.
  • Light levels: 1500-2000 fc
  • Minimum Temp: 50 F
  • Fertilizer: 240 ppm N
  • Water: Evenly moist
  • Bloom period: All year.
